I have no experience on a situation as yours but since options may be limited,
unless you switch to the Lord engine mounts (and I guess in the UK that may not
be easy) then I would try to install them an see how it feels in terms of how
much force will be needed to install them. 

>From the pictures I assume that the ring you refer too and the hole are 
>concentric,
so it is possible that the holes will end up in the right place with only
the outside of the rubber pushing against the socket in the mount.

If the holes do end up moving slightly off center, make sure that they are all
not clocked exactly in the same position or the engine will be displaced 
slightly.
Try to set each on a different position like 45-135-225-315 to that the engine
ends up centered.

Again, you may hear an opposing opinion but if I was out of options then this is
what I would try if the forces to line things up are not excessive. And I would
inspect the rubber mounts on a more regularly until you can get better ones.
